50. This question has two parts. First, answer Part A. Then, answer Part B.

Part A: How does the setting of a gymnastics meet bring out Benji's desire to be perfect?
A. The meet gives him a chance to compete against his brother.
B. The meet allows him to demonstrate his love of the sport.
C. The meet gives him a place to test his skills against his peers.
D. The meet allows him to practice getting over his nervousness to perform.

Final answer:

The setting of a gymnastics meet, being competitive, emphasizes the importance of perfection. Option C accurately states that the meet allows Benji to test his skills against his peers, highlighting his desire for perfection. The correct answer is option c.

Step-by-step explanation:

The setting of a gymnastics meet plays a critical role in highlighting the character's intrinsic motivations and personal challenges. In the context of the question about Benji's desire to be perfect during a gymnastics meet, we can deduce that the setting contributes significantly to the psychological landscape of the character. A gymnastics meet is a highly competitive environment that often stresses the importance of precision, control, and, ultimately, perfection in performance. Given these pressures, athletes like Benji might feel a heightened desire to achieve flawlessness in their routines.

The correct option that explains how the setting of a gymnastics meet brings out Benji's desire to be perfect is C. The meet gives him a place to test his skills against his peers. This competitive framework not only showcases his technical abilities but also externalizes his internal strive for perfection. It is against his peers that Benji's performance is being evaluated, pushing him to strive for the highest standards of excellence in gymnastics, which in this case, suggests a pursuit of perfection.
